Patent number: 12258769Abstract: A controlled motion hinge assembly having a base with a first actuator mount, a pivot arm with a second actuator mount, a hinge pivotally connecting the base to the pivot arm to be movable between an extended position and a retracted position, and an actuator shaft. The shaft has a first end, a second end, and a threaded body extending between the first and second ends. The first end is configured to receive a drive torque about the actuator shaft axis. The second end is rotatably connected to the second actuator mount, but fixed thereto along the actuator shaft axis. The threaded body engages a threaded bore of the first actuator mount such that rotation of the body causes the first actuator mount to move along the actuator shaft axis. Also provided is a pole assembly, and a method for retrofitting a pole, with a controlled motion hinge.Type: GrantFiled: August 12, 2021Date of Patent: March 25, 2025Assignee: Southco, Inc.Inventors: Stuart Buckland, Nicholas Bennett

Publication number: 20240331500Abstract: A gaming system implements a method of gaming. The gaming system includes one or more gaming devices configured to enable a player to place a wager for play of a wagering game, and each gaming device includes a player tracking/marketing module (PTM). A plurality of avatars are selectable by a player, and after receiving inputs from the player relating to the avatars selected and credit allocation for each selected avatar, one is designated as the active avatar. The system receives a credit wager to initiate play of a wagering game, and in response to a user input triggering game play via the gaming device, the PTM records credit wagered for game play against the active avatar. In response to a winning outcome for the triggered game play, the PTM records any award for the game outcome against one or more avatars in accordance with allocation criteria.Type: ApplicationFiled: June 3, 2024Publication date: October 3, 2024Inventor: Nicholas Bennett

Publication number: 20220254231Abstract: Innovations in implementing a skill-based interaction mechanism after random number generator (“RNG”)-based outcome determination in an electronic gaming device are described herein. For example, after RNG-based outcome determination, objects may be displayed on a touchscreen display of the electronic gaming device. A given object may be associated with one or more functions to be carried out upon interaction with the object (e.g., selection of the object by the user on the touchscreen display). For example, upon selection of the object, a function associated with the object is carried out to change display of the object or generate an additional outcome using the RNG.Type: ApplicationFiled: January 25, 2022Publication date: August 11, 2022Applicant: Aristocrat Technologies Australia Pty LimitedInventor: Nicholas Bennett

Patent number: 11407767Abstract: This invention related to compounds that are inhibitors of the CDK12 kinase. The compounds are useful in the treatment of disorders mediated by the CDK12 kinase including myotonic dystrophy type 1 (DM1) and other disorders caused by the generation of RNA repeat expansion transcripts. In particular, the invention relates to compounds of the formula (I), or a pharmaceutically acceptable salts or N-oxides thereof, wherein R1a, R2, R3, R4a, R4b and R4c are as defined herein.Type: GrantFiled: September 21, 2018Date of Patent: August 9, 2022Inventors: David Brook, Chris Hayes, Nicholas Bennett, Matthew Palframan, Sue Cramp, Richard Bull, Michael Bodnarchuk
